The Story

The signature Chardonnay of Vasse Felix. It is made from a selection of premier Chardonnay parcels from Vasse Felix’s Vineyards in a modern Margaret River style with elegance, power and restraint.

A very cool season saw the Chardonnay picked three weeks later than in the last 10 years. Despite the cool conditions, beautiful ripeness was achieved with perfect sugar levels and elegant fruit perfumes. We allowed the fruit to undergo Malolactic Fermentation due to its high natural acidity, though it is not an obvious feature of the wine. The fruit was hand-harvested and chilled, gently whole-bunch pressed and transferred to French oak barriques as unclarified juice. The juice was fermented with only natural yeasts from the vineyard. Each parcel was left on lees in barrel for 9 months of maturation with battonage, improving body and texture. Approximately 76% of the fruit is Gingin clone and 24% from Bernard clones 95, 96 and 76. The majority of the fruit was sourced from our Karridale and Wilyabrup vineyards, with a small portion from our new vineyard in Wallcliffe.
